1. The State of Real Estate Tech: 2024 Data & Trends
The technology landscape for agents is both saturated and rapidly evolving. Understanding the macro trends is critical before investing in any single solution.
1.1 Spending & Adoption Metrics
According to the 2023 NAR Member Profile and our analysis of 138,000+ users on platforms like Mewayz, the financial picture is clear:
| Technology Category | Avg. Annual Spend per Agent | Adoption Rate (Full-Time Agents) | Reported ROI Satisfaction |
|---|---|---|---|
| CRM Systems | $1,200 - $3,000 | 74% | 68% |
| Lead Generation Platforms | $2,500 - $6,000+ | 82% | 42% |
| Transaction Management | $500 - $1,500 | 58% | 81% |
| Website & IDX | $1,000 - $2,500 | 89% | 75% |
| Productivity & Misc. Apps | $800 - $2,000 | N/A | Varies Widely |
Key Insight: While lead gen spend is highest, ROI satisfaction is lowest. This indicates widespread inefficiency in lead capture and nurture processes, not necessarily the lead sources themselves.

2. Choosing Your Real Estate CRM: The 10-Point Decision Matrix
Your CRM is your central nervous system. Use this scoring framework (score each criterion 1-5, 5 being best) to evaluate options objectively.
Real Estate CRM Selection Matrix
Instructions: Evaluate each potential CRM against these 10 criteria. Total score will guide your decision. A score of 40+ indicates a strong fit.
- Lead Capture & Parsing (5 pts): Automatically captures leads from website, social, Zillow, etc., and populates fields correctly.
- Nurture Automation (5 pts): Robust drip email/SMS campaigns, behavioral triggers, and timeline-based follow-ups.
- Transaction Pipeline Integration (5 pts): CRM records seamlessly convert to transaction records with checklists, tasks, and parties.
- Ease of Use & Mobile (5 pts): Intuitive interface with full-featured mobile app for on-the-go updates.
- Database Management & Segmentation (5 pts): Powerful tagging, filtering, and segmentation for targeted communication (e.g., "First-time Buyers," "Luxury Sellers").
- Reporting & Analytics (5 pts): Tracks lead sources, conversion rates, pipeline value, and agent performance.
- Integration Ecosystem (5 pts): Native integrations with key tools (e.g., email, calendar, e-sign, MLS).
- Client Portal (5 pts): Provides a branded portal for clients to view progress, submit docs, and communicate.
- Cost & Value (5 pts): Transparent pricing with no hidden fees. Scales affordably with team growth.
- Support & Training (5 pts): Accessible, knowledgeable support and comprehensive training resources.

4. Lead Generation: Cost Analysis & Conversion Realities
Understanding true cost-per-closed-transaction (CPCT) is vital. Below are industry averages, but top agents achieve 25-50% lower costs through systematic nurture.
4.1 Cost Per Lead & Conversion Benchmarks
| Lead Source | Avg. Cost Per Lead (CPL) | Avg. Lead-to-Appt Rate | Avg. Appt-to-Close Rate | Est. Cost Per Closed Transaction (CPCT) |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Paid Social (Facebook/IG) | $15 - $45 | 8% | 15% | $2,500 - $7,500 |
| Google PPC (Real Estate) | $45 - $150 | 12% | 20% | $1,875 - $6,250 |
| Zillow/Realtor.com Flex | 25-35% Commission | Varies Widely | Varies Widely | ~$10,000+ per closing* |
| Organic Social & Content | $5 - $15 (Time Cost) | 15% | 25% | $133 - $400 |
| Referrals & Past Clients | $0 - $10 (Gift Cost) | 40% | 60% | $0 - $42 |
*Based on a $400,000 sale with 2.5% commission = $10,000 referral fee. Source: Real Trends 2023, adjusted for average conversion rates.
The Takeaway: The highest-cost leads aren't inherently bad, but they demand a hyper-efficient, automated nurture system to achieve ROI. The low-cost-per-close of referral business underscores the immense value of CRM-based client retention.
4.2 The Lead Source Diversification Rule
Top-producing agents follow a 40/30/30 rule for lead source investment:
- 40% of Budget & Effort: Nurturing Past Clients & Referrals (Highest ROI)
- 30% of Budget & Effort: Predictable Paid Sources (PPC, targeted social)
- 30% of Budget & Effort: Building Future Organic Channels (SEO, content, community)

Tool Required: CRM with web form integration and SMS/email automation.
Action: The moment a lead submits a form, trigger three simultaneous actions:
- An instant SMS (< 60 seconds): "Hi [Name], thanks for inquiring about [Property]. I'm pulling up info now. Best time for a quick call today?"
- An automated email with relevant, non-listing-specific value (e.g., "First-Time Buyer Guide").
- An internal task assigned to an agent or ISA for a phone call within 5 minutes.
Step 2: 7-Day "Know, Like, Trust" Drip
A pre-built sequence delivering value, not sales pitches. Example sequence in Mewayz Campaigns:
- Day 1: Welcome + Neighborhood Insights PDF.
- Day 3: Video: "3 Most Common Mistakes When Buying in [City]."
- Day 5: Case Study: "How we helped a family like yours get $15k over asking."
- Day 7: Soft Ask: "Are you free for a 15-minute market update call this week?"
Step 3: Segmentation & Re-engagement
Leads that don't convert go into a 30-day "cool-off" segment, then re-enter a monthly newsletter and market update drip. Use behavioral tags (e.g., "Viewed Luxury Listings") for hyper-targeted re-engagement.
6. Transaction Management: The Digital Backbone
Transaction management software reduces errors, ensures compliance, and dramatically improves client experience. The checklist below outlines core functionalities.
6.1 The Essential Transaction Management Checklist
Your software should provide a centralized dashboard for every transaction with:
- Master Checklist: A timeline of every task from ratified contract to close, with assignees and due dates.
- Document Repository: Secure, cloud-based storage for contracts, addenda, disclosures, and reports.
- Automated Reminders: Email/SMS reminders to clients (e.g., "Inspection scheduled for tomorrow").
- Party Management: Contact info and communication log for all parties (buyers, sellers, lenders, title, inspectors).
- Commission Tracking: Track estimated and final commission splits, deductions, and net proceeds.
- Client Portal: A branded login where clients can view status, sign documents, and upload requested files.
- Integration with E-Sign: Native integration with DocuSign, HelloSign, etc., for seamless signing.
- Reporting: Pipeline analysis and average days-to-close metrics.

8. Agent Productivity: Automations & Time-Saving Hacks
8.1 5 Automations Every Agent Should Set Up
- New Listing Alert Auto-Responder: When a contact signs up for listing alerts, tag them and start a "Market Insider" nurture sequence.
- Birthday/Anniversary Touch: CRM automatically flags client milestones and sends a personalized email or schedules a card.
- Transaction Status Updates: Automate weekly status emails to clients during escrow, pulling data from the transaction checklist.
- Referral Request Automation: 30 days after a successful close, automatically send a satisfied client a referral request email with a simple link to provide contacts.
- Social Media Content Repurposing: Use a tool to automatically turn new closed transaction announcements into social posts, stories, and LinkedIn updates.
9. Client Data Security & Compliance Checklist
With increasing regulations, protecting client data is both ethical and a legal necessity.
- Use a Compliant CRM: Ensure your provider is SOC 2 Type II compliant or adheres to similar data security standards.
- Encrypt Sensitive Data: All personally identifiable information (PII) and financial data should be encrypted at rest and in transit.
- Secure Document Sharing: Never email sensitive documents (contracts, IDs). Use client portals with password protection.
- Implement Access Controls: Team members should only have access to data necessary for their role.
- Have a Data Retention Policy: Know how long you're required to keep records and purge outdated data securely.
- Train Your Team: Regularly review phishing scams and proper data handling procedures.
10. Your 90-Day Technology Implementation Plan
Overhauling your tech stack is a project. Follow this phased approach.
Month 1: Audit & Foundation
- Week 1-2: Conduct a full tech audit. List every tool, its cost, and its purpose. Identify redundancies.
- Week 3-4: Select your new Core Business OS (e.g., sign up for Mewayz's Free Forever plan to test). Begin importing your core contact database.
Month 2: Build & Integrate
- Week 5-6: Build your lead capture forms and connect them to your new CRM. Set up your first two drip campaigns (new lead welcome, past client newsletter).
- Week 7-8: Configure your transaction management templates and checklists. Set up key integrations (email, calendar, e-sign).
Month 3: Automate & Optimize
- Week 9-10: Implement 3-5 key automations from Section 8. Train any team members.
- Week 11-12: Run reports. Analyze lead response times and conversion rates. Tweak and optimize workflows. Cancel old, redundant software subscriptions.

2. How much should I realistically budget for technology as a percentage of my income?
Aim for 5-10% of your gross commission income (GCI). For a new agent targeting $60,000 GCI, that's $3,000-$6,000 annually. Allocate 50% of this to your core stack (CRM/Transactions) and 50% to lead generation tools. As you scale, the percentage often decreases due to economies of scale.

4. How can I justify the cost of technology to my broker or myself?
Frame it as a leverage tool, not a cost. Calculate the time saved per week via automation (e.g., 5 hours). Multiply that by your hourly goal rate (e.g., $100/hr). That's $500/week or $2,000/month in recovered productive time. If the tech costs $200/month, the ROI is 10x. Also, highlight risk mitigation: transaction management software reduces costly errors and compliance issues.
5. What's the biggest mistake agents make with their tech stack?
Tool hopping without implementation. They buy a new CRM but never build their drip campaigns or import their database properly. They switch transaction tools but don't set up the checklists. The tool itself provides no value; it's the configured workflows inside it. Commit to a 90-day implementation period for any major new tool to fully build out its use cases before evaluating its effectiveness.
